What South Dakota law requires in Aberdeen
These are South Dakota's sourced lending facts as they reach Aberdeen's 28,110 residents; the state has no city-level rate rule.
| Rule | Detail | Source |
|---|---|---|
| State lending regulator | South Dakota Division of Banking (Department of Labor and Regulation) Source says: "The Division of Banking is charged with the regulation and supervision of state chartered and licensed financial institutions." | South Dakota Division of Banking (Department of Labor and Regulation) as of 2026-09-16 |
| Small-loan / installment lender licensing | Money Lender license (SDCL ch. 54-4) required for anyone lending money or creating/holding/purchasing retail installment contracts; payday and title lenders are licensed as money lenders. Source says: "to be a Money Lender and subject to the licensing requirements of South Dakota Codified Laws (SDCL) Chapter 54-4"; "Payday and title lenders are also licensed as Money Lenders under SDCL Chapter 54-4." | South Dakota Division of Banking (Department of Labor and Regulation) as of 2026-09-16 |
| Initiated Measure 21 anti-evasion rule (state-specific rule) | Initiated Measure 21 (2016) also bars evasion by indirect means; applies to loans originated, refinanced, rolled over, renewed or flipped after November 15, 2016. Source says: "prohibits these money lenders from evading this rate limitation by indirect means... a loan made in violation of this measure is void" (Division of Banking guidance on Initiated Measure 21). | South Dakota Division of Banking (Department of Labor and Regulation) as of 2026-09-16 |
